Quote from: arnoldemu on 13:35, 20 April 15
81b8 = 0 -> infinite lives

I found something similar earlier, 8180 = 0.

But I can't poke it anywhere.

The BASIC loader runs "wrig2.bin", which seems to be a small binary that loads another two binaries. So I can't poke anywhere.

Yes.

On tools menu try "poke memory". Hex numbers use "#" prefix. (Confirmed that seems to work).

Other way:

Tools->Debugger
Then "view->Open memory dump view..."
click in left column and type address
click into middle at first byte and type number.
